Blogcast features and specs

  • Text to speech : Convert your articles into clear, natural-sounding audio using AI-powered text-to-speech technology
  • Languages: Choose from over 110 neural voices and 25+ languages and dialects.
  • Editor: Powerful speech synthesis editor enables full control of voices, pronunciation, tone, and pauses within your article. Use multiple voices in a single article.
  • Podcast Feed: Create and host podcast feeds from your audio files. Submit to iTunes, Spotify, Google Podcasts and more!
  • Hosting: Store and stream audio files on our servers. Or download the MP3 and import into another podcasting platform.
  • Media Gallery: Embed audio into your blog or website using the customizable Blogcast media player.
  • WordPress integration: Instantly add audio to your WordPress posts using the plugin

How to Convert Articles to Audio Using TTS
Blogcast is another simple TTS solution for converting articles to audio. It allows you to embed a media player on your blog or download mp3s of your converted text content, so you can distribute your voice content through the major podcasting platforms. Voice and language options aren’t quite as robust as some other TTS providers, but Blogcast offers a simple, no-frills...
